Overall Meaning

The lyrics to Lacy J. Dalton's song "For The Good Times" are about finding someone that the singer loves deeply and will always go back to, no matter how hard life gets. The singer explains that sometimes she doesn't want to think about the uncertainty of the future and whether her significant other truly needs her heart, but even on the hardest days, she knows where to turn. The singer is willing to throw caution to the wind and take a chance on love, even when she knows that hard times might come. The chorus of the song repeats "I'ma find my baby" multiple times, emphasizing the singer's commitment to never giving up on love.


The lyrics also convey a sense of desperation and a need for the other person. The singer is "frozen in this moment" and can't live without the other person, stating that she can't even breathe without them. The lyrics paint a picture of a deep, inseparable connection that the singer has with her loved one.


Overall, "For The Good Times" is a love song that emphasizes commitment and the willingness to weather any storm. The lyrics showcase the importance of having someone to rely on when times get tough and the strength that comes from the support of a loved one.
